HiBob is one of the world's fastest-growing HR technology companies, trusted by thousands of organizations globally. As we continue our U.S. expansion, we're investing in one of our most strategic product areas: Time Off & Attendance.

We're looking for a Senior Product Manager to become the founding U.S. Product Manager for Time Off & Attendance, owning the vision, strategy, roadmap, and execution for a product at the intersection of workforce management, compliance, payroll, and employee experience.

This is a rare opportunity to build for the U.S. market from the ground up while partnering with globally distributed teams across the U.S., UK, and Israel. You'll have end-to-end ownership, significant influence on product direction, and the chance to shape a critical part of HiBob's long-term growth strategy.

Fixed Salary Range: $180,000 - $215,000 + benefits & stock options (ISOs)
